Transaction 6181020fb5e146abcaf8292cd1c9fac7f990562e268630ca0aa1b8a299c7aa44
1 Input
2 Outputs
- 6181020fb5e146abcaf8292cd1c9fac7f990562e268630ca0aa1b8a299c7aa44:0
- 6181020fb5e146abcaf8292cd1c9fac7f990562e268630ca0aa1b8a299c7aa44:1
value 2080000
address 188ZYDfuVE3Vc7kAXc2LG9pVGbmzVew2Zr
value 65790591
address 12Ceka3AUArGCijiZQ6teCJ9tvPWoA4tTH